Teradata教程:TCP/IP环境下的访问与数据管理
需积分: 50 79 浏览量
更新于2024-08-10
收藏 1.26MB PDF 举报
"TCP/IP网络环境下的Teradata访问与Teradata关系型数据库管理系统概要"
在TCP/IP网络环境中访问Teradata是一种常见的数据访问方式,它提供了灵活和高效的数据交互。这种方式与通过封闭主机以通道(Channel)连接的方式不同,TCP/IP环境利用了标准的网络协议栈,使得Teradata系统可以被各种操作系统上的客户端工具轻松访问。这种方式的优势在于其通用性和可扩展性,能够适应不断变化的技术需求和网络架构。
Teradata是一款强大的分布式关系型数据库管理系统,特别适用于大型数据仓库应用。其设计思想强调并行处理和高性能,以满足大数据量的分析和处理。Teradata的体系结构经历了多个发展阶段,包括Teradata V1/DBC、Teradata V1/NCR3600、开放的Teradata V2/SMP以及Teradata V2/MPP体系结构。这些演变反映了其对并行处理能力的不断提升,以及对大规模并行处理(MPP)架构的支持。
在Teradata中,数据分配机制是关键,它使用哈希算法来决定数据在数据库中的分布。主索引在数据分配中起着决定性作用,确保数据的快速检索。主索引的选择和设计直接影响到查询性能。Teradata还支持不同类型的索引,如唯一次索引(USI)和非唯一次索引(NUSI),以适应不同的查询需求。此外,系统允许在线升级,确保服务的连续性。
数据访问机制是Teradata的另一大亮点。基于主索引的访问、USI和NUSI的访问以及全表扫描都是实现高效查询的方式。理解这些机制对于优化查询性能至关重要。选择合适的主索引是数据库设计的关键,要考虑数据记录的分配、查询模式以及系统资源的平衡。
在Teradata数据库的管理方面,包括空间管理、用户管理及访问权限控制。用户和数据库的概念是基础,每个用户可以有不同的权限,访问特定的数据库和对象。Teradata采用层次型结构管理数据库,拥有者(Owner)对数据库内的资源具有管理和控制权。
总体而言,Teradata提供了一套全面的数据管理和访问解决方案,特别适合于企业级的数据仓库和分析场景。通过TCP/IP网络环境的访问,Teradata能够无缝集成到现代企业IT环境中,实现高效的数据存取和分析。理解并掌握Teradata的相关知识,对于构建和维护高性能的数据仓库系统至关重要。
2010-10-09 上传
2008-12-05 上传
2019-05-10 上传
2019-10-09 上传
2021-09-02 上传
2021-11-30 上传
2018-01-19 上传
2019-09-18 上传
2014-10-21 上传
菊果子
- 粉丝: 51
- 资源: 3771
最新资源
- Java集合ArrayList实现字符串管理及效果展示
- 实现2D3D相机拾取射线的关键技术
- LiveLy-公寓管理门户:创新体验与技术实现
- 易语言打造的快捷禁止程序运行小工具
- Microgateway核心:实现配置和插件的主端口转发
- 掌握Java基本操作:增删查改入门代码详解
- Apache Tomcat 7.0.109 Windows版下载指南
- Qt实现文件系统浏览器界面设计与功能开发
- ReactJS新手实验:搭建与运行教程
- 探索生成艺术:几个月创意Processing实验
- Django框架下Cisco IOx平台实战开发案例源码解析
- 在Linux环境下配置Java版VTK开发环境
- 29街网上城市公司网站系统v1.0:企业建站全面解决方案
- WordPress CMB2插件的Suggest字段类型使用教程
- TCP协议实现的Java桌面聊天客户端应用
- ANR-WatchDog: 检测Android应用无响应并报告异常